Nissan has succeeded in obtaining the Guinness World Record for the highest car bungee jump in history with a thrilling car bungee challenge in Puteaux, France. It was aimed at promoting the new Qashqai e-Power.
1280X1280 (2).PNG

The car and bungee cord remained intact throughout the entire fall from a height of about 65 meters (213 feet), meeting the Guinness World Records certification criteria.
To ensure safety, Nissan used a special cage to secure the vehicle and invited professional race car driver and stuntman Laurent Lasko to operate from the driver's seat.
